Re-Thinking the whole design of an aircraft carrier.
An electromagnetic aircraft launching system (EMALS) will replace the steam-powered system used on current ships.
Advanced arresting gear. This electrical-hydraulic combination will bedesigned to be able to handle emerging [heavier] pl...atforms.
A NASCAR flight deck philosophy.
Many more enhancments....
